Poland - National Transport Empty Containers and Swap Bodies Transported
Since 2014, Poland National Transport Empty Containers and Swap Bodies Transported grew 14.6% year on year. At 263,873 Units in 2019, the country was ranked number 4 comparing other countries in National Transport Empty Containers and Swap Bodies Transported. Poland is overtaken by Italy, which was number 3 with 330,100 Units and is followed by Sweden with 163,551 Units. Germany lead the ranking with 674,235 Units in 2019, a growth of 4.6% compared to 2018. Poland recorded the best 5 years average growth at +14.6% per year, while Ireland witnessed the worst performance at -17.2% per year.
